    X-35

    North-Powered Boats Dominate 2009 X-35 Worlds in Kiel, Germany

    The2009 X-35 Worlds was the first Worlds Championship since theintroduction of the X-35 class into North's Class Sail Development.This latest addition to the CSD line-up has come about thanks to thetireless efforts and great cooperation between North Sails Denmark -Rasmus Winston Rasmussen and Sofus Pederson, and North Sails in Italy -Alessio Razeto and Stefano Schiaffino. Sharing a wealth of experienceand knowledge within this small group of class experts, we were able toagree on consensus designs for each of the sail models within theinventory. The top three boats at the worlds used full North Sailsinventories. Alessandro Solerio and crew on Lelagain(ITA-16155) won the World Championship after sailing a very consistentseries with a low average score in variable conditions from 6-30 knots.Second was Kimmo Vähätalo and crew on RoXanna (FIN-143), followed by Albert Kooijman and crew on Just4Fun(NED-57). Boats equipped with North sails won six out of ninwraces. North's new CSD Mainsail (MN-1) was very fast out of the box andperformed great under the wide range of conditions throughout the week.The new CSD Heavy Class Spinnaker (S2-1) performed great from 15-30TWS.
